So now I'm going to hazard a guess that you're referring to Roc de
Cambes, which is usually considered the most prestigous bottling in the
Cotes de Bourg AC. A modern full-bodied Merlot, same owner as Tertre
Roteboeuf I think, it is the most expensive CdBourg but still often a
better deal than St Emilions that cost twice as much.

I liked the '99, which I grabbed for $20. Doubt it's still available
